What flaw did the Hubble Space Telescope have

By Sophia Dalton

It suffered from spherical aberration—not all portions of the mirror focused to the same point. The mirror’s shape was off by less than 1/50th the thickness of a human hair, but this tiny flaw proved devastating to the quality of the Hubble’s images and to the efficiency of all of its instruments.

What did we do about the Hubble Space Telescope flaw?

The result was a mirror with an aberration one-50th the thickness of a human hair, in the grinding of the mirror. Replacing the mirror was not practical, so the best solution was to build replacement instruments that fixed the flaw much the same way a pair of glasses correct the vision of a near-sighted person.

What major problem did the Hubble telescope originally have?

Its intended launch was 1983, but the project was beset by technical delays, budget problems, and the 1986 Challenger disaster. Hubble was finally launched in 1990, but its main mirror had been ground incorrectly, resulting in spherical aberration that compromised the telescope’s capabilities.

How did they fix the Hubble telescope for better viewing from Earth?

NASA sent up astronauts in the space shuttle Endeavour to manually repair the telescope. Five space walks later, the astronauts completed the repairs. They installed a device containing 10 small mirrors that intercepted the light from the primary mirror and corrected the pathway to the sensors.

How accurate is the Hubble telescope?

Hubble has the pointing accuracy of . 007 arcseconds, which is like being able to shine a laser beam on President Roosevelt’s head on a dime about 200 miles away.

What is the Hubble telescope made out of?

Hubble’s optical system is held together by a truss system 17.5 feet in length and 9.5 feet in diameter. The whole optical unit weighs just 252 pounds because it is made of the space-age material graphite epoxy, the same material used in many of the latest golf clubs, tennis rackets, and bicycles.

Where is Hubble now?

Download “Observatory” information as a PDF Launched on April 24, 1990, aboard the Space Shuttle Discovery, Hubble is currently located about 340 miles (547 km) above Earth’s surface, where it completes 15 orbits per day — approximately one every 95 minutes.

What advantages does the Hubble Space Telescope have over ground based telescopes?

The Hubble telescope provides four key advantages over most other optical astronomical facilities: unprecedented angular resolution over a large field, spectral coverage from the near infrared to the far ultraviolet, an extremely dark sky, and highly stable images that enable precision photometry.

What is the greatest limitation to telescopes?

For earthbound telescopes, the atmosphere is the biggest limitation. No matter how well anyone designs a telescope, the atmosphere diminishes and scatters light enough that the faintest and finest details will always be just beyond our reach.

How is the Hubble telescope maintained?

The Hubble Space Telescope was reborn with Servicing Mission 4 (SM4). … To prolong Hubble’s life, new batteries, new gyroscopes, a new science computer, a refurbished Fine Guidance Sensor and new insulation on three electronics bays were also installed during the mission’s five spacewalks.

Are nebulae actually colorful?

Emission nebulae tend to be red in color because of the abundance of hydrogen. Additional colors, such as blue and green, can be produced by the atoms of other elements, but hydrogen is almost always the most abundant. … They usually tend to be blue in color because of the way that the light is scattered.
